Market Context
Nova (NVMI) shares have recently traded around the $473 level, reflecting a modest decline of approximately 2.7% in the latest session. The stock is currently sandwiched between established support near $449.86 and resistance around $497.22, suggesting a period of consolidation. Trading volumes have been in line with recent averages, indicating that the current price action is not driven by an unusual influx of buyers or sellers.
From a sector perspective, Nova operates within the semiconductor equipment space, which continues to experience mixed sentiment. While the broader demand for advanced process control tools remains supported by ongoing chip fabrication investments, near-term macro uncertainties and elevated interest rates have introduced caution among investors. The stock's movement appears tied to broader technology sector rotations, with market participants weighing the pace of capital expenditure plans from major chipmakers.
Recent trading activity shows that NVMI has been unable to break above the $497 resistance level, potentially reflecting profit-taking after prior gains. Volume patterns suggest a lack of decisive directional conviction, with the stock oscillating within the defined range. Key triggers for future movement likely include industry-specific updates on equipment orders and any shifts in market expectations for semiconductor demand. The current price action may reflect a wait-and-see approach as investors assess the balance between growth prospects and valuation.

Technical Analysis
From a technical perspective, Novaâs price action has been consolidating within a defined range in recent weeks, with immediate support near $449.86 and overhead resistance at $497.22. The stock recently traded at $473.54, roughly the midpoint of this band, suggesting the market is awaiting a catalyst to break the stalemate. Short-term momentum indicators have moderated after a brief push higher, with relative strength readings declining into neutral territoryâa pattern that often precedes a period of sideways movement before a directional move emerges. Volume has been below average during this consolidation, indicating a lack of conviction from either bulls or bears.
The broader trend remains constructive, as the stock has held above its 50-day moving average for most of the latest quarter, while the 200-day moving average continues to slope upward, reinforcing a long-term bullish undertone. Should the price approach the support zone near $449.86, buyers may step in, but a decisive break below that level could shift the near-term bias to cautious. Conversely, a push above $497.22 would likely attract momentum-driven activity, potentially leading to an acceleration in buying interest. Traders are watching these boundaries closely, as the current narrowing range often precedes an expansion in volatility. Without a clear technical catalyst, Nova may continue to trade in this corridor until external factorsâsuch as sector rotation or earnings-related newsâprovide a clearer direction.

Outlook
Novaâs near-term trajectory appears tied to its ability to hold the $449.86 support zone, a level that has historically attracted buying interest. A sustained defense of this area could pave the way for a retest of the $497.22 resistance, though momentum may require a catalystâsuch as broader semiconductor demand trends or company-specific news flow. The recent pullback from resistance suggests sellers remain active near the upper boundary, increasing the likelihood of continued consolidation between these two levels. Factors that might influence Novaâs outlook include shifts in wafer fabrication equipment spending, global chip demand dynamics, and any updates on customer adoption of its process control technologies. Additionally, macroeconomic conditionsâparticularly interest rate expectations and geopolitical developments affecting supply chainsâcould introduce volatility. If the stock slips below support, the next area of potential stabilization would likely be determined by volume patterns and market sentiment, though no specific downside target is implied. On the upside, a breakout above resistance would require sustained buying pressure, possibly driven by positive industry data or strategic announcements. As always, outcomes remain conditional on evolving fundamentals and broader market risk appetite.
